Explain why there is no higher latitude other than 90° N and 90° S.
Advertisements
उत्तर
Latitude is the angular distance from the plane of the equator. All the surfaces (planes) or circles have a maximum angle of 90° from the plane of the equator. Therefore, the maximum latitude is 90° N in the Northern Hemisphere and 90° S in the Southern Hemisphere.
